DMC007 Posted February 17, 2014 Share Event Name: Bay City Cycle TourWhen: 23 February 2014Where: Herzlia School, Kendal Road Constantia, Western CapeCategory: Road Both routes start at Herzlia Constantia (Old Kendal Road), and head out along Spaanschemat road. Turn right to tackle the climb over Ou Kaapse Weg (note: Route cut-off: All riders who have not yet started the climb up Ou Kaapse Weg by 08h30 cannot continue with the route and will have to return to the venue). Continue to Sun Valley intersection. The long route turns right towards Kommetjie and participants will pedal through Kommetjie and up the Slangkop climb to follow the road around to Cape Point, coming back via Simon’s Town, Fish Hoek and Kalk Bay. At Kalk Bay, turn left onto Boyes Drive. Turn left onto Westlake Drive and continue to Steenberg road, passing Ou Kaapse Weg and returning via Spaanschemat road to finish in the Ladies Mile extension. There is a neutral zone back to the venue. The 49 km proceeds straight over Black Hill to merge with the long route at Glen Cairn.
